Canadian PM Justin Trudeau to visit India next month

| | Jan 22, 2018, at 11:49 pm

New Delhi, Jan 22 (IBNS): Canadian Prime Minister Justin Trudeau will visit India next month, India's MEA confirmed on Monday.

The PM also confirmed the matter on social media.

He posted on Twitter: "Next month, I’ll travel to India to meet with leaders in government & business to strengthen the close friendship between our two countries."

Trudeau will visit India from  Feb 17-23 at the invitation of Prime Minister Narendra Modi.

"The visit is aimed at further strengthening bilateral relations between the two countries in key areas of mutual interest including trade and investment, energy, science and innovation, higher education, infrastructure development, skill development and space. Cooperation in security and counter-terrorism as well as exchange of views on global and regional issues of mutual interest will also form important components of the visit," read a statement issued by the MEA.

The statement further said: "India and Canada share a strategic partnership underpinned by the values of democracy, pluralism, equality for all and rule of law. Strong people-to-people contacts and the presence of a large Indian Diaspora in Canada provide a strong foundation for the relationship."

Modi visited Canada in 2015.

The last visit of a Canadian Prime Minister to India was in November 2012.
